Maintaining a healthy diet isn’t just about avoiding certain foods. It’s also about choosing the right ingredients that will nourish your body without sacrificing taste. One of the most effective ways to do this is by choosing meals that are low in fat, but still pack a flavorful punch. Here are some delicious meal ideas to get you started:
1. Grilled Chicken Kabobs
This classic dish is a favorite for a reason. Marinate chicken breasts in a blend of lemon juice, olive oil, and herbs before grilling alongside colorful peppers, onions, and cherry tomatoes. The result is a colorful and flavorful meal that is both filling and low in fat.
2. Farro Salad
Farro is a nutrition-packed grain that makes a great base for salads. Mix cooked farro with chopped veggies like cucumbers, cherry tomatoes, and red onion. Add some tangy feta cheese and a drizzle of balsamic vinaigrette for a satisfying and healthy lunch.
3. Cauliflower Fried Rice
Using low-carb cauliflower as the base of this dish makes it a low-fat alternative to traditional fried rice. To make, simply grate a head of cauliflower and sauté it with chopped veggies like peas, carrots, and scallions. Add in some cooked shrimp or chicken for protein, and you’ve got a tasty and satisfying meal.
4. Grilled Fish Tacos
Fish is an excellent source of lean protein, and it also happens to be delicious. Grill up some white fish like cod or tilapia and serve it in a soft tortilla alongside shredded cabbage, avocado, and a squeeze of lime. This is a healthy and satisfying meal that’s perfect for a weeknight dinner.
5. Turkey Chili
This hearty meal is perfect for chilly nights, and it’s low in fat to boot. Brown some ground turkey in a pot with onions, garlic, and spices like chili powder, cumin, and paprika. Add in some canned tomatoes, beans, and chicken broth and let everything simmer until the flavors meld together. Serve with a dollop of sour cream and some chopped scallions.
